Zelensky commented on last night’s attack by Russia

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ky commented on the large-scale attack launched by Russia overnight, saying: “Today night, Russia again waged war against critical infrastructure and ordinary residential buildings.

“Four hundred and twenty drones, most of which were ‘Shahed’ drones, and 39 missiles of various types, including 11 ballistic missiles, were launched at our people.

“There is destruction in eight regions, including many private and multi-story buildings that have been damaged – as of now, dozens of people have been injured as a result of this attack, including children.

“They also targeted the gas infrastructure in the Poltava region, and power substations in the Kyiv and Dnipro regions – rescuers are working in Chernihiv, Zaporizhzhia, Kharkiv, Kirovohrad, Vinnytsia, Kyiv and the capital.

“Most of the missiles launched today were successfully shot down thanks to the fact that partners promptly sent some missiles to the air defence system, which was agreed upon during the last ‘Ramsten’ meeting.

“But, unfortunately, there were also hits, and this means that we need to work even more actively – the cold has not subsided yet, and missiles for the air defence systems are needed every day while Russia is trying to destroy our energy infrastructure – thank you to everyone who understands this and helps.”
